Business Objects Webintelligence 2.7.1 Session Cookie improper authentication

Details
A vulnerability has been found in Business Objects Webintelligence 2.7.1 and classified as critical. Affected by this vulnerability is some unknown processing of the component Session Cookie Handler. The manipulation with an unknown input leads to a improper authentication vulnerability. The CWE definition for the vulnerability is CWE-287. When an actor claims to have a given identity, the product does not prove or insufficiently proves that the claim is correct.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
WebIntelligence 2.7.1 uses guessable user session cookies, which allows remote attackers to hijack sessions.
The bug was discovered 01/09/2003. The weakness was released 12/31/2003 (Website). The advisory is shared at archives.neohapsis.com. This vulnerability is known as CVE-2003-1249 since 11/16/2005. The exploitation appears to be easy. The attack can be launched remotely. The exploitation doesn't need any form of authentication. Neither technical details nor an exploit are publicly available.
The vulnerability was handled as a non-public zero-day exploit for at least 356 days. During that time the estimated underground price was around $0-$5k.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
